Stealing from Cars in the Parking Lot

If you look suspicious, then you’re probably doing something illegal.  That’s what some witnesses thought when they saw two men looking inside cars in a parking lot at a local restaurant.  Wilkesboro Police were called to the Sagebrush restaurant regarding to suspicious men seen around several cars in the parking lot.  They even seen entering one car.  When Police arrived, they found the two men near Glenn Hill Apartments.  At first one of the two men, Terry Shomaker of Wilkesboro, told police his car had run out of gas and that was why he was walking.  The second man, David Walker of North Wilkesboro, was found on River Street.  Witnesses reported seeing Shomaker looking inside several cars and entering one while Walker served as a lookout.  On vehicle owner reported some money missing from their car.  Both Shomaker and Walker were arrested.  Shomaker was charged with felony breaking and entering of a motor vehicle.  Walker was charged with felony aid and abetting.
